Project results include the following: production and nation-wide dissemination of the 2012-2013 Ghana Extractive and Extractive Industries Transparency Initiative (EITI) report disclosing revenue flows in the sector; development of Civil Society Organizations (CSO) Consultation Guidelines to guide Government and CSO engagement in Natural Resources and Environment; Public Expenditure Review for the Forestry Sector (available at http://www.mofep.gov.gh/sites/default/files/reports/NREG%20Report.pdf) examining spending patterns and their links with the established sector priorities and the potential for improved service delivery; update of the Plantation Development Strategy); finalization of the Artisanal and Small Scale Mining (ASM) Framework covering issues of galamsey and legal artisanal mining; Needs Assessment for the Minerals Commission and the Environmental Protection Agency to enhance their capacity for handling ASM (with training and equipment, as per needs identified, to be provided by project end); completion of a Climate Change Support and Impact Monitoring Disclosure System (CCSI-MDS) project database on mitigation and adaptation; and preparation of a Nationally Appropriate Mitigation Action (NAMA) on charcoal. 6/16/2016 Page 2 of 8 Public Disclosure Copy Public Disclosure Copy The World Bank Implementation Status & Results Report Natural Resources and Environmental Governance Technical Assistance (P129769) Risks Systematic Operations Risk-rating Tool Risk Category Rating at Approval Previous Rating Current Rating Political and Governance  --  Moderate  Moderate Macroeconomic  --  Substantial  Substantial Sector Strategies and Policies  --  Low  Low Technical Design of Project or Program  --  Substantial  Substantial Institutional Capacity for Implementation and Sustainability  --  Substantial  Substantial Fiduciary  --  Substantial  Substantial Environment and Social  --  Low  Low Stakeholders  --  Substantial  Substantial Other  --  --  -- Overall  --  Substantial  Substantial Results Project Development Objective Indicators PHINDPDOTBL  Revenue forecasting model for the NRM sector in place and operational at the Ministry of Finance (Yes/No, Custom) Baseline Actual (Previous) Actual (Current) End Target Value N N N Y Date 01-Mar-2013 19-Nov-2015 03-Jun-2016 31-Dec-2016 Comments Final draft report of the NRM Forecasting Model has been submitted after validation workshop.
